Output 515a273a94cf63f0203c3054b7d7f7a8fa3755bd3f493ea2d574c43364b31749:156

value
500000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2684816713c1ce85f54a173d8924894a6d8c2bd1aec8beb8b548d7c1992f6375
address
tb1py6zgzecnc88gta22zu7cjfyfffkcc2734mytaw94frturxf0vd6scjr0hq
transaction
515a273a94cf63f0203c3054b7d7f7a8fa3755bd3f493ea2d574c43364b31749